This piece is quite interesting, below is an exerpt, then the whole piece:

MP: All our current projects are running as part of the innovative solutions implementation project, and we cover a number of diverse areas. For example, if we consider the Sukhoi Superjet 100 project, its aircraft control system is capable of warning the pilots of every possible emergency and thus does not let the aircraft actually get into an emergency situation. It's essentially an active aviation safety system whose control system capacities can make up for practically any pilot mistake. I think that this is a solid innovative solution developed through the joint efforts of the Central Aerohydrodynamic Institute, Sukhoi, and our German partner Liebherr. Certifying this solution was also quite a challenging task, it was carried out by experts of the Aviation Register of the Interstate Aviation Committee, as well as other certification centers, and these experts also contributed to the final tuning of the system. Speaking of the innovations we are planning, I can mention the new all-composite wings we are developing for this model and for all future modifications of the Sukhoi Superjet 100. I believe that the fact that we're developing the wings based on infusion technologies as opposed to the technology used by Boeing and Airbus in their Boeing 787 and A350 means that we have our own approach which is innovative. We certainly keep working on the avionics system which will have an open design, which will allow us to develop an all-purpose platform that can be customized to the aircraft's tasks over its life-cycle, without affecting its key functions. I think this is also a step forward which complies with the most advanced requirements of the industry. I could talk more about the projects we're working on, but the main thing is that we make it our goal that all our projects comply with tomorrow's rather than today's level of market requirements.
